RAID stands for Redundant Array of Inexpensive (Independent) Disks. It was a system developed whereby a large number of low cost hard drives could be linked together to form a single large capacity storage device that offered superior performance, storage capacity and reliability over older storage solutions.

There are 4 different types of RAID :

RAID 0 - 2 disk, No redundancy
RAID 1 - 2 disk, Excellent redundancy
RAID 5 - 3 disks, Good redundancy
RAID 10 - 4 disks, Excellent redundancy
